PDA

View Full Version : Calling a swf inside of DW


Chapo
01-27-2010, 03:20 PM
(not sure if i need coding for this swf problem inside DW)

OK.... i have a header made in flash, its 950 x 175 px. For every button in the header a swf is called in into a specif frame. The problem is that when the swf loads it does but not full size of 950 x 650 but it loads in the same header size. How can i make this work, hit the button and swf comes in in full size ?

this is the code of one of the buttons in my header: (action script 2)

var container:MovieClip = createEmptyMovieClip("container", getNextHighestDepth());

var mcListener:Object = new Object();
mcListener.onLoadInit = function(target_mc:MovieClip) {
trace("movie loaded");
target_mc.gotoAndStop(155);
};

var MCL:MovieClipLoader = new MovieClipLoader();
MCL.addListener(mcListener);

MCL.loadClip("Diving.swf", container);

Ricky55
01-27-2010, 05:30 PM
Hi mate,

Are you trying to load an external swf into an iFrame?

I don't think you can do that (I've never done it anyway), you can load from the header animation an html file into the iFrame and this could contain the swf you want to load but unless the HTML as something other the swf you may as well do it all in Flash.

To target an HTML page into an iFrame in AS2 you use

<iframe src="defaultPage.html" name="container"></iframe>

button.onPress = function(){
getURL("pageToLoad.html", "container");
}

You should really be using AS3 btw.

Get back to us if you need more help.

Ricky55
01-27-2010, 05:36 PM
or in AS3


var iFrameURL:URLRequest = new URLRequest("pageToLoad.html");

btn.addEventListener(MouseEvent.CLICK, onClick);

function onClick(event:MouseEvent):void
{
navigateToURL(iFrameURL, "container");
}

Chapo
01-29-2010, 03:03 AM
Hey Mate... good to see you around...

yeah.. i have to move to AS3... i will give it a try and let you know.. but i read about iframes and many people complaint about it... what you think ?

Ricky55
01-29-2010, 11:01 PM
To be honest mate I don't really use them at all.

I'm not totally sure what the community view is on iFrames these days.

There seems to be healthy debate on this forum about them you might wanna check it out.

http://forums.creativecow.net/thread/191/858533

Is this not something you could do entirely in Flash? Do you have design we could have a look at? or it might not even need Flash at all. Who's the site aimed at? Its hard to say much more without seeing a design.

Chapo
01-30-2010, 09:16 PM
well.... the problem is that the site is made in Joomla so the client could could make his own updates.. but i will just divide the swf for each link and page will have its own swf, problem solved. i will give you the site as soon as a finished it.